If you’re a enterprise owner, wish to develop a mobile app, it is essential to resolve the platform. There are many things that you must work out when selecting the best mobile app development platform. On which units are your users likely to make use of the app. Windows, Blackberry, iOS, or Android? When you recognize your person base, you will have more clarity in regards to the type of platform you wish to choose.

When you’ve got been pondering more over this topic, don’t fret. We’re right here with a couple of tips that can assist you make the precise choice:

Consider User Expertise

Successful mobile applications have one widespread thing – they fulfill the customers’ goals. And, a mobile app’s UX impacts its recognition. The UX is the final word choice maker. It decides if a consumer will come back to your app, delete it, or will rate it as poor. A useful application completes the requirements which should not available within the market. So, UX ought to include competitive analysis, possible products development, and market validity test.

Recognize Buyer Base

Platforms vary drastically. That too, area wise. Subsequently, essentially the most essential part is to pay attention to geographical criteria. Consider performing a deep research, acknowledge and create your user base. It will assist you to define your target audience. As an illustration, in case your focus audience is US, Australia, or Japan, consider hiring iOS developer. While with Asian and African countries; Android is leading the game. Thus, the situation may differ country wise. For Asian and African customer base you can hire Android developer for further assistance.

Consider Shopping-to-Buy Conversion Rates

Looking-to-Buy conversion rates provide help to to determine which platform is most likely to give you more purchases. While selecting between mobile app development platforms, “Shopping-to-Buy” rate performs a vital role. As an illustration, of iPhone customers purchases more from their smartphones. And, Android users are less likely to do this. Thus, consider checking it for each platform for an accurate decision.

Know What to Supply

Resolve your requirements and features first. They’re depending on the ability and limitations of the platform. It is advisable finalize the options mixed with its person experience. Thereafter, compare the outcomes with a certain platform. If you want to make a custom-made Native App, iOS, Android are the very best solutions. To go with the iOS, you’ll be able to hire iOS developer who has the required skills to develop iOS apps. Native apps provide great person expertise and usability. But if you are looking for the app which would assist a number of platforms, consider cross-platform development.

Determine Assist Gadgets

It is obviously challenging to build an app which supports multiple devices. Android helps 160 devices. And iOS 9 helps 15 devices. If we consider Windows and Blackberry, their supported gadgets embody one hundred and 10 units accordingly. But the most popular apps don’t even help Windows phone. Therefore, after analyzing the audience base, it is advisable to resolve the preferred devices.

Know Development Costs

Yes, it is vital to speculate money to build productive apps. But when the app development starts, your make investmentsment sum may increase. With different platforms, development prices are likely to vary. For instance, Apple is more expensive than Android when it involves enterprise programs. Thus, if you are looking for affordable option, hire Android developer and start working on your app. Even when there are new requirements or change in the current your costs might go up. Hence, put together a rough development value with further development expense.

Recognize Handlement Challenges

Your joy seems no bounds after you have launched an app on your business. Well, that is great! But, there’s bad news. It does not just end with launching an app. Several inevitable challenges would possibly happen in the future. Let me list out some:

Update the application without any security risk

Provide a number of mobile apps with good performance

Prohibit the usage of applications to predefined areas and occasions

And as and when the time goes, your requirements are likely to increase. A very good way to get by means of is to match the application management capabilities with platforms. In case, you stuck somewhere while growing an Android app, you’ll be able to hire Android developer. They’re sure to bring an end to your confusion.

Third-Party Integration Check

Third party integration is crucial facilities for Mobile application development services. Platforms ought to enable a confidential integration with third-party tools. As an example, with Android, you should utilize third-party libraries if you’re dealing with image loading and highlight issues. This integration should prolong the existing back-finish systems and delivery systems. This way it allows builders to develop apps that support mobile application management. Similar for the iOS development, there are a lot of libraries available for integration. For additional assistance on third-party integrations you may choose to hire dedicated iOS developer.